SSCO 335301: Social Aids Officer. Requires Diploma in Accounting and taxation. Iqama, Nitaqat, and skill classification for Saudi Arabia 2026.
📋 Job Summary
Study the social cases of the applicants, review the applications submitted to ensure the completeness of information and documents, recommend the required procedures regarding social benefits; prepare and submit work reports.
🎓 Education Requirements
Level: Diploma
Field: Accounting and taxation
🛠️ Key Skills
Team Work
📊 Classification Hierarchy
Major group: Technicians and associate professionals
Minor group: Government Regulatory Associate Professionals
Unit: Government social benefits officials

What is SSCO code 335301?
SSCO code 335301 refers to the occupation 'Social Aids Officer' in the Saudi Standard Classification of Occupations, based on ISCO-08. It is used for work permits, visa applications, and labor market statistics.
